How would the Gemini look like if we'd look at them from Orion? How does the World look like with the eyes of a cow? Which changes in perspective confuse our familiar perception or add to our knowledge? Shall we re-measure Dürer's lute? Perspectives and points-of-view are the subject of the class Montepulciano. We'll be building vision-machines that change our view, we simulate and construct.
 
Part of the class is an excursion to Montepulciano, Italy 3.-10.6. We'll be working there together with Students of the Academy of Media in Cologne on our projects. Georg Trogemann, Lasse Schreffig of the KHM, as well as Ursula Damm, Gunnar Green and Bernhard Hopfengärtner will be there as well.
